Elaine Lin Hering is a facilitator, communications coach, and author of the newly released Unlearning Silence. An expert on using your voice in the workplace, Elaine unpacks several major themes from her book, common challenges facing trainers, cultivating awareness around learned silence, and empowering others to speak up.
Elaine offers practical advice for finding your authentic voice and navigating and mitigating direct speech. She also shares the basics of her "Three Buckets" framework and Little Experiments Method and how to implement them into a team's culture. Listen for Elaine's thought-provoking ideas to dismantle your own learned silence.
